Abstract
A method for separating plasma in a minute amount of a blood sample diluted with a blood dilution buffer is provided. When a blood dilution buffer is added to a minute amount of blood (about 20 to 100 μL) so as to assay the biological blood components in the resulting diluted plasma, it is necessary to separately store and transfer the diluted blood cell component and the diluted plasma component. The present inventors found that it is possible to separate diluted plasma from diluted blood cells using a polymer gelling agent for plasma separation by means of putting a polymer gel for plasma separation in the container with a blood dilution buffer. In such case, diluted blood cells are transferred to the lower portion of the polymer gelling agent and dilute plasma is transferred to the upper portion of the same. Assay of the biological blood components using a minute amount of blood can be utilized for early detection of health status, diseases, and presymptomatic states. The method is advantageous in that it is not limited in terms of time or location for blood collection.
